Applies to

  • ONTAP Select
  • Licensing for Capacity Pool

Issue

New/Updated Capacity Pool License which has been updated, but shows 0 TB left in ONTAP Deploy GUI and expiry date as correct future date 10/30/20xx. 

CLUSTER::*> system license show-status
Status    License              Scope     Detailed Status--------- -------------------  --------- ----------------------
not-compliant          
CapacityPool         pool      Pool: pool_33100xxxx, Size: 36TB, Remaining: 0B, Expiration: 10/30/20xx 17:59:59.                                             Due to insufficient capacity entitlements, aggregates will be prevented from being brought online if they go offline.                                           CLUSTER-NODE-01: Licensed capacity: 0B. Total aggregate physical size (excluding root): 18.00TB.                                           CLUSTER-NODE-02: Licensed capacity: 0B. Total aggregate physical size (excluding root): 18.00TB.
